7 Best OTT Shows of 2023

2023 was an exceptional year for content, particularly in the OTT space, with a plethora of dynamic storytelling and exciting topics. This year, a number of our favorite stars, like Shahid Kapoor, Dulquer Salman, Dimple Kapadia, and Sonakshi Sinha, made their digital debuts with an amazing web series that amazed both viewers and reviewers. As the year comes to a close, we thought it would be fun to look back at some of our favorite web series that debuted on OTT platforms in 2023. 

Lust Stories Season 2

Our first pick is Lust Stories, whichdid a great job tackling the challenge it had set for itself, with talented filmmakers highlighting women’s sexuality and presenting these relationships through a taboo, female-focused lens. The shorts have been directed by R Balki, Konkona Sen Sharma, Amit Ravindernath Sharma, and Sujoy Ghosh. The four-part anthology will feature actors such as Kajol, Neena Gupta, Vijay Varma, Mrunal Thakur, and Tamanaah Bhatia. If you still haven’t watched it, just watch it before the year ends. 

The Night Manager

The Night Manager, starring Anil Kapoor, Aditya Roy Kapur, and Sobhita Dhulipala, reimagines John le Carré’s compelling story against the backdrop of the Rohingya tragedy. The former naval lieutenant turned night manager Shantanu Sengupta is thrown into a dark conspiracy involving smuggling weapons and a risky escape. Anchored by Kapur’s enigmatic charisma, the series promises an enthralling trip through a world where shadows hide secrets and the night discloses hidden truths, from Dhaka’s lavish hotels to Shimla’s remote resorts.

Kohrra

Undoubtedly, one of the greatest Netflix series in recent memory is this tense and exciting one. Kohrra, directed by Sudip Sharma and written by Randeep Jha, is a criminal thriller with a complex plot and an ensemble cast that includes Rachel Shelley, Manish Chaudhary, Barun Sobti, Harleen Sethi, Saurav Khurana, and Survinder Vicky. It chronicles what happens following a horrifying groom’s murder and his closest friend’s sudden disappearance a few days before the wedding. The show explores intricate interpersonal interactions among family members in addition to presenting an exciting murder mystery.

Dahaad

This is one of the most fascinating criminal drama series, starring Sonakshi Sinha and Vijay Verma, about law enforcement and the police in recent years. It doesn’t contain any extravagant treatment or fast-paced action scenes. It reveals to us the human aspect of law enforcement officials who must submit to political and social constraints in addition to red tape. 

The Railwaymen

The Railway Men: The Untold Story of Bhopal 1984 is a miniseries that digs into the brave acts of railway personnel during the poisonous gas leak at Union Carbide India Limited’s Bhopal plant. The series is narrated by R. Madhavan as Rati Pandey, the General Manager of the Central Railway Zone, with Kay Kay Menon playing the vital role of Iftekaar Siddiqui, the station master at Bhopal Junction railway station. The Railway Men illuminates a remarkable story of tenacity, selflessness, and unity that merits appreciation.

Saas, Bahu, aur Flamingo

This Hindi crime drama flips the traditional saas-bahu narrative on its head. Dimple Kapadia leads the pack as the tough-talking Rani Ba wields guns and cigarettes with equal self-confidence. The Rani Cooperative, a front for South Asia’s largest heroin mafia, is not your typical family company. Kajal and Bijlee, played by Angira Dhar and Isha Talwar, are not your average bahus, juggling tasks ranging from henchwomen to accountants in this covert operation. Meanwhile, Radhika Madan’s Shanta takes the family’s specialty—flamingo, a cocaine variant—to a whole new level of heat.

Kaala Pani

Kaala Paani, the Hindi-language survival drama series starring Mona Singh, Ashutosh Gowariker, and Amey Wagh, brings survival of the fittest to reality. As a mystery disease engulfs the region, the struggle for life intertwines with a riveting race to find a cure, weaving a web of personal relationships. Every episode of Kaala Paani promises to be a captivating chapter in this riveting narrative.
